Output 5e573c0b8d9b93a77588f1d162318eb546a26a17686ae4a0b0fa00aa7ccbdcaa:0

value
1301734
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e359c316aead0ff1e18c392295288bfab7aa9295 OP_EQUAL
address
3NR8qsEP5TxFr4DChaaqViEd4YSPaRuie1
transaction
5e573c0b8d9b93a77588f1d162318eb546a26a17686ae4a0b0fa00aa7ccbdcaa
confirmations
310205
spent
true